🌿 Why Linen Curtains Steal the Show

Linen curtains, with their slightly wrinkled, lived-in look, bring a raw, natural elegance that synthetic fabrics can’t touch. They’re like the jeans of home decor—casual yet chic, versatile enough to hang in a boho loft or a minimalist mansion. Their airy texture lets sunlight dance through, casting a warm, diffused glow that makes your space feel alive. Picture this: you’re sipping coffee, surrounded by lush indoor plants and a sleek vase on the table, while linen curtains flutter gently, framing a gallery wall of quirky art prints. It’s a vibe, right? Plus, linen’s eco-friendly—made from flax, it’s sustainable, biodegradable, and oh-so-kind to the planet.

They’re also low-maintenance, which is a godsend for anyone who’d rather decorate than dust. A quick shake, and those wrinkles look intentional, like a perfectly tousled bedhead. 💡 Quick Tips to Make Linen Curtains Shine

  • 🌟 Go long: Floor-length curtains add drama, especially in neutral tones like charcoal or cream.
  • 🌟 Layer up: Pair with sheer linen for daytime light and heavier drapes for nighttime coziness.
  • 🌟 Mix metals: Brass or matte black curtain rods add a modern edge.
  • 🌟 Play with color: Soft pastels or earthy greens make plants and decor pop.
  • 🌟 Keep it simple: Let linen’s texture shine without fussy patterns.
